High Efficiency Solar Charger Circuits using Switching Regulators
Why Linear Regulator are Inefficient. ICs like 7805, 7806, 7809, 7812, LM317, LM338, LM396, IC 723, L200 are among the popular linear regulator ICs that are very easy to configure for creating solar regulator circuits.. Charging batteries during off-peak hours and powering home circuits during on-peak hours, as well as charging with solar during the day (perhaps while powering home circuits from battery at the same time), and using stored solar power at night, are all examples of "load shifting". 6 FAQs about [Home solar power supply circuit]
What is the basic wiring configuration for a solar system?
The basic wiring configuration would be the same for any voltage system. These diagrams are meant to give a general idea of typical system wiring. Certain grounding and fusing circuits have been omitted from the wiring diagrams for clarity. (click here to center the diagram) * Note: based on 100 watt solar panels and a 5 hour solar day.
What is a Solar System wiring diagram?
A solar system wiring diagram provides a visual representation of how the various components of the system are connected. The diagram typically includes components such as the solar panels, inverter, batteries, and grid connection.
How does a solar panel wiring system work?
A well-designed wiring system includes the integration of an inverter, which converts DC electricity from the solar panels into AC electricity compatible with the existing power grid. The wiring also incorporates safety measures such as circuit breakers and surge protectors to prevent overloading and electrical hazards.
Does a 3-phase Solar System include a wiring system?
In addition to solar panels and inverters, a 3-phase solar system also includes a wiring system. This system is used to connect the solar panels to the inverter and to distribute the AC electricity to various electrical loads. The wiring system must be carefully designed and installed to ensure optimal efficiency and safety.
What kind of electrical wiring do you need for a solar energy system?
Electrical wiring and components, including cables, connectors, junction boxes, and breakers, form the backbone of your solar energy system. Use high-quality, weatherproof wiring and components that meet or exceed local electrical codes and standards.
Why do solar panels need a wiring system?
The wiring system serves as the backbone of the solar panel setup, connecting all the individual panels and ensuring the efficient and safe transmission of electricity. A well-designed and properly installed wiring system can maximize the overall performance of the solar panels and minimize potential risks.
